Is balsamic glaze the same as balsamic reduction?

Balsamic Glaze (also known as balsamic reduction) is so easy to make in your very own kitchen. Balsamic vinegar cooks down and turns into a much-loved condiment to drizzle over anything. Chicken, fish, salad, pasta, bruschetta, steak, vegetables, fruit — the options are endless!

Why is my balsamic reduction not thickening?

If you cook until the vinegar looks thick and syrupy while still hot, it may very well taste burned. It will thicken as it cools. Better to stop cooking too early. If the vinegar is too thin once cooled, simply simmer for a few additional minutes.

What is balsamic reduction made of?

balsamic vinegar
Balsamic Reduction is made from a quality balsamic vinegar, it is gluten free, vegan and paleo! The vinegar is simmered in a sauce pan until it has reduced by almost half. The result will be a more concentrated balsamic flavor. The longer you let the vinegar simmer, the thicker it will get.

What if my balsamic reduction is too thick?

But if you end up over-reducing it and thickening it too much, never fear! You can save it. I will note that if you’ve burnt it there is no turning back. But if it’s just too thick, try thinning it out with a little water and a little more balsamic vinegar, and re-reducing until you achieve your desired thickness.

How do you soften a balsamic reduction?

Since it’s difficult to tell how thick a balsamic reduction is while warm, it’s easy to reduce it too much. The more the balsamic reduces the sweeter it gets. so you can thin it out by adding in a tablespoon of regular balsamic vinegar until the correct consistency is reached.

Does balsamic reduction go bad?

Balsamic vinegar does not go bad. The high acid liquid environment is inhospitable to bacterial growth, so a bottle can last indefinitely when stored properly. However, its best quality doesn’t remain long-term and eventually your balsamic vinegar will lose flavor.

How long does it take to reduce balsamic glaze?

Tastes like 15 year aged balsamic, but cheap and made in 15 minutes with only 3 ingredients. Stir both ingredients together in a small sauce pan. Allow to simmer on low and reduce by half, approximately 15 minutes. Mixture will thicken when cooling, should coat the back of a spoon.
